Finland
EU roadmap Standard-takerFinland now has an active national post-quantum cryptography posture led by Traficom's National Cyber Security Centre (NCSC-FI) and its national cryptography working group. From 1 January 2026 cryptographic products entering national evaluation must use quantum-safe key establishment and quantum-safe signature algorithms, or document how the quantum risk is addressed, with hybrid post-quantum plus classical deployment strongly recommended. In March 2026 NCSC-FI published guidance for organisations on migrating to quantum-safe cryptography, covering crypto-inventory, risk assessment, crypto-agility and a step-by-step transition plan, and urged the protection of long-confidentiality data. Broader ambition is set by the Finnish Government Quantum Technology Strategy 2025 to 2035 and discussed by the state research centre VTT. Finland follows the EU coordinated roadmap for migration dates, and the gathered documents do not name specific algorithms or standard families.

Regulatory basis
- National cryptography working group requirements for national PQC product evaluations (from 1 January 2026)
- NCSC-FI guidance on migrating to quantum-safe encryption (March 2026)
- NIS2 Directive (EU) 2022/2555, Art. 21(2)(h)
- DORA, Regulation (EU) 2022/2554 (financial sector)
- Commission Recommendation (EU) 2024/1101 on a coordinated PQC roadmap
- NIS Cooperation Group Coordinated Implementation Roadmap (2026/2030/2035)
Legal status: Binding
Essential and important entities must use state-of-the-art cryptography under NIS2, transposed into national law, and financial entities face equivalent duties under DORA; neither yet names post-quantum algorithms specifically. Migration follows the EU coordinated roadmap, with high-risk use cases targeted for 2030 and full migration by 2035, which is encouraged rather than mandated.

Migration timeline
- 2026National cryptography working group requires quantum-safe KEM and signatures for products entering national evaluation; hybrid strongly recommended
- 2030High-risk use cases migrated (EU coordinated roadmap)
- 2035Full migration of all systems complete (EU coordinated roadmap)
Target completion: 2035

Governmental and standards bodies
- Traficom / Kyberturvallisuuskeskus (NCSC-FI), Suomen kansallinen kryptotyöryhmä national cryptography working group; sets binding quantum-safe requirements for products entering national evaluation from 1 January 2026
- Traficom / Kyberturvallisuuskeskus (NCSC-FI) national cyber security authority; publishes PQC migration guidance for organisations
- Finnish Government (Valtioneuvosto) publishes the national Quantum Technology Strategy 2025 to 2035
- VTT Technical Research Centre of Finland state research centre, discusses quantum-safe cryptography and the need for near-term solutions
